一、傳統DPU的局限性與挑戰
傳統DPU主要作為CPU的輔助處理器,負責處理網絡、存儲和安全等基礎設施任務,以減輕CPU的負擔,提升整體系統的性能。然而,這些DPU往往采用較為通用的設計,難以完全滿足特定應用場景下的高性能需求。
- 通用設計的局限性
傳統DPU通常采用較為通用的設計,旨在應對廣泛的計算任務。然而,這種通用性往往導致在處理特定應用時,DPU的性能無法充分發揮。例如,在需要高強度計算和數據處理的應用場景中,傳統DPU可能無法提供足夠的算力支持,導致系統整體性能受限。
- 難以適應復雜場景
隨著數據中心對算力需求和密度的提升,傳統DPU在應對復雜場景時顯得力不從心。特別是在高帶寬、低延遲、數據密集的計算場景下,傳統DPU的性能瓶頸愈發明顯。此外,傳統DPU在擴展性和靈活性方面也存在不足,難以適應不斷變化的應用需求。
- 能耗與散熱問題
傳統DPU在提升性能的同時,往往伴隨著能耗的增加。這不僅增加了數據中心的運營成本,還帶來了散熱和能耗管理方面的挑戰。隨著綠色可持續發展理念的深入人心,降低能耗和減少碳排放已成為數據中心建設的重要考量因素。
二、紫金DPU:性能革命與應用前景
針對傳統DPU的局限性和挑戰,紫金DPU在技術上實現了重大突破,以其高性能、低延遲、高可靠性及可大規模部署的特點,為云計算生態帶來了革命性的變革。
- 性能革命:顯著提升與全面優化
(1)硬件加速技術
紫金DPU采用了基于SOC+FPGA的架構,依托FPGA強大的處理性能和靈活的可編程能力,對多種應用進行深度加速。這種架構不僅保證了DPU在處理復雜任務時的高效性,還賦予了其高度的靈活性和可擴展性。通過硬件加速技術,紫金DPU能夠顯著提升網絡、存儲和安全等關鍵任務的處理能力,降低系統延遲。
(2)虛擬化全卸載
紫金DPU實現了虛擬化全卸載技術,將原運行在服務器CPU上的各類虛擬化組件卸載至DPU,實現服務器虛擬化零損耗。這一技術突破不僅提高了彈性云主機的售賣效率,還全新支持了彈性裸金屬服務,為用戶提供了更加高效、靈活的云計算解決方案。
(3)多種業務硬件加速
相比傳統CPU依靠純軟件的處理方式,紫金DPU通過芯片級的硬件加速,實現了網絡PPS性能翻倍、存儲IOPS性能提升兩倍、網絡時延降低至原來的四分之一的顯著性能提升。這些性能上的提升直接帶來了用戶體驗的顯著改善,使得云計算服務更加流暢、高效。
- 應用前景:廣泛拓展與深度融合
(1)數據中心領域
在數據中心領域,紫金DPU的應用極大地提升了系統的整體性能和效率。通過卸載虛擬化組件、加速網絡轉發和存儲IO等操作,紫金DPU使得CPU能夠更專注于核心業務邏輯的處理,從而提升整個數據中心的算力利用率和響應速度。此外,紫金DPU還支持計算和存儲分離等技術,為數據中心提供了更加靈活、高效的算力解決方案。
(2)云計算領域
在云計算領域,紫金DPU的應用為云服務提供商帶來了全新的解決方案。通過構建基于紫金DPU的云計算體系結構,云服務提供商能夠為客戶提供高性能、低延遲、高可靠性的云服務。同時,紫金DPU還支持一云多芯的架構,能夠適配市面上大多數不同架構的主流芯片,助力云服務提供商實現更廣泛的客戶覆蓋和更靈活的服務提供。
(3)邊緣計算場景
邊緣計算要求設備在靠近數據源的地方進行數據處理和分析,以降低網絡延遲和帶寬消耗。紫金DPU通過其強大的數據處理能力和靈活的可編程性,能夠在邊緣設備上實現高效的數據處理和分析任務,從而滿足邊緣計算場景下的實時性和準確性要求。這一特性使得紫金DPU在物聯網、智能制造等邊緣計算應用場景中具有廣闊的應用前景。
(4)網絡安全與存儲
紫金DPU在網絡安全和存儲領域也展現出巨大的應用潛力。通過硬件加速技術,紫金DPU能夠大幅提升數據加密、解密、深度包檢測等安全相關業務的性能,降低CPU負載,提高系統的安全性和穩定性。同時,紫金DPU還支持高性能存儲協議和糾錯碼等功能,為數據存儲提供了更加可靠、高效的解決方案。
- 綠色可持續發展
在綠色可持續發展的背景下,紫金DPU的應用還將帶來顯著的節能減排效果。傳統CPU架構在算力提升上往往伴隨著巨大的能耗增加,而紫金DPU則通過其高效的硬件加速能力實現了算力的顯著提升和能耗的有效降低。這不僅有助于降低云計算服務的運營成本,更有助于推動綠色可持續發展目標的實現。
三、紫金DPU與傳統DPU的對比分析
- 性能差異
(1)處理速度
紫金DPU通過硬件加速技術和虛擬化全卸載等創新技術,實現了對網絡、存儲和安全等關鍵任務的高速處理。相比傳統DPU,紫金DPU在處理速度上有了顯著提升,能夠更好地滿足高帶寬、低延遲、數據密集的計算需求。
(2)靈活性與可擴展性
紫金DPU采用了基于SOC+FPGA的架構,具有高度的靈活性和可擴展性。這種架構使得紫金DPU能夠根據不同應用場景的需求進行深度定制和優化,從而提供更加高效、可靠的算力解決方案。而傳統DPU則往往采用較為通用的設計,難以完全滿足特定應用場景下的高性能需求。
(3)能耗與散熱
紫金DPU在提升性能的同時,注重降低能耗和減少碳排放。通過高效的硬件加速能力和虛擬化全卸載技術,紫金DPU實現了算力的顯著提升和能耗的有效降低。相比傳統DPU,紫金DPU在能耗和散熱方面表現更加出色,有助于降低數據中心的運營成本和環境影響。
- 應用前景
(1)數據中心與云計算
在數據中心與云計算領域,紫金DPU以其高性能、低延遲、高可靠性的特點,成為提升系統整體性能和效率的關鍵技術。通過構建基于紫金DPU的云計算體系結構,云服務提供商能夠為客戶提供更加高效、靈活的云計算解決方案。而傳統DPU則往往難以完全滿足這些需求,限制了其在數據中心與云計算領域的應用前景。
(2)邊緣計算與物聯網
在邊緣計算和物聯網領域,紫金DPU以其強大的數據處理能力和靈活的可編程性,成為實現高效數據處理和分析的關鍵技術。通過卸載虛擬化組件和加速網絡轉發等操作,紫金DPU使得邊緣設備能夠更快速地響應和處理數據,從而滿足實時性和準確性要求。而傳統DPU則往往難以在這些領域發揮重要作用。
(3)網絡安全與存儲
在網絡安全和存儲領域,紫金DPU通過硬件加速技術實現了數據加密、解密等安全相關業務的性能提升,降低了CPU負載,提高了系統的安全性和穩定性。同時,紫金DPU還支持高性能存儲協議和糾錯碼等功能,為數據存儲提供了更加可靠、高效的解決方案。而傳統DPU則往往在這些方面表現平平,難以滿足日益增長的安全需求和存儲需求。
四、結論與展望
綜上所述,紫金DPU以其高性能、低延遲、高可靠性及可大規模部署的特點,在數據中心、云計算、邊緣計算、網絡安全與存儲等領域展現出巨大的應用潛力和價值。相比傳統DPU,紫金DPU在性能上實現了顯著提升,并注重降低能耗和減少碳排放,有助于推動綠色可持續發展目標的實現。
展望未來,隨著技術的不斷進步和應用場景的不斷拓展,紫金DPU將在更多領域發揮重要作用并推動整個算力基礎設施的升級和發展。同時,我們也期待紫金DPU能夠與其他先進技術進行深度融合和創新應用,為數字經濟的高質量發展貢獻更多力量。